This trailer just dropped today and I watched it and I thought the movie looked like it might be fun. It’s called A Rough Draft and it’s about a video game designer who gets sucked into some sort of multi-dimensional portal or something like that. I mean, the plot sound stupid but the trailer looked like it could be entertaining. If nothing else, it looked like it might be the Asylum version of Ready Player One and y’all know how much I love The Asylum.
But then I did some research and I discovered that this movie was released in Russia in 2018 and apparently, the Russian critics hated it and it was a total bust at the box office. A Rough Draft is based on a popular Russian novel so it was a widely anticipated release but the general consensus was that it didn’t live up to what people were hoping for.
I mean, that happens, right? The trailer still looks like fun.
Then I discovered that the film is now available to stream on Prime. Apparently, it just dropped like two days ago, with absolutely no fanfare. So, I guess I’ll watch it next and discover whether or not it’s actually any good.
